Searched refs:DemandedSrcElts (Results 1 - 5 of 5) sorted by relevance
/freebsd-current/contrib/llvm-project/llvm/lib/CodeGen/SelectionDAG/ |
H A D | TargetLowering.cpp | 707 APInt DemandedSrcElts = APInt::getZero(NumSrcElts); local 716 DemandedSrcElts.setBit((j * Scale) + i); 721 Src, DemandedSrcBits, DemandedSrcElts, DAG, Depth + 1)) 730 APInt DemandedSrcElts = APInt::getZero(NumSrcElts); local 735 DemandedSrcElts.setBit(i / Scale); 739 Src, DemandedSrcBits, DemandedSrcElts, DAG, Depth + 1)) 1242 APInt DemandedSrcElts = DemandedElts; local 1243 DemandedSrcElts.insertBits(APInt::getZero(NumSubElts), Idx); 1249 if (SimplifyDemandedBits(Src, DemandedBits, DemandedSrcElts, KnownSrc, TLO, 1257 if (!!DemandedSrcElts) 1286 APInt DemandedSrcElts = DemandedElts.zext(NumSrcElts).shl(Idx); local 2616 APInt DemandedSrcElts = APInt::getAllOnes(NumSrcElts); local 2683 APInt DemandedSrcElts = APInt::getZero(NumSrcElts); local 2710 APInt DemandedSrcElts = APInt::getZero(NumSrcElts); local 3263 APInt DemandedSrcElts = DemandedElts; local 3306 APInt DemandedSrcElts = DemandedElts.zext(NumSrcElts).shl(Idx); local 3475 APInt DemandedSrcElts = DemandedElts.zext(NumSrcElts); local [all...] |
H A D | SelectionDAG.cpp | 2825 APInt DemandedSrcElts = DemandedElts.zext(NumSrcElts).shl(Idx); 2826 if (isSplatValue(Src, DemandedSrcElts, UndefSrcElts, Depth + 1)) { 2842 APInt DemandedSrcElts = DemandedElts.zext(NumSrcElts); 2843 if (isSplatValue(Src, DemandedSrcElts, UndefSrcElts, Depth + 1)) { 3206 APInt DemandedSrcElts = DemandedElts; 3207 DemandedSrcElts.insertBits(APInt::getZero(NumSubElts), Idx); 3216 if (!!DemandedSrcElts) { 3217 Known2 = computeKnownBits(Src, DemandedSrcElts, Depth + 1); 3230 APInt DemandedSrcElts = DemandedElts.zext(NumSrcElts).shl(Idx); 3231 Known = computeKnownBits(Src, DemandedSrcElts, Dept [all...] |
H A D | DAGCombiner.cpp | 14459 APInt DemandedSrcElts = APInt::getLowBitsSet(SrcElts, DstElts); local [all...] |
/freebsd-current/contrib/llvm-project/llvm/include/llvm/CodeGen/ |
H A D | BasicTTIImpl.h | 1306 APInt DemandedSrcElts = APIntOps::ScaleBitMask(DemandedDstElts, VF); local 1307 Cost += thisT()->getScalarizationOverhead(SrcVT, DemandedSrcElts,
|
/freebsd-current/contrib/llvm-project/llvm/lib/Target/X86/ |
H A D | X86ISelLowering.cpp | 6093 APInt DemandedSrcElts = 6095 if (DAG.ComputeNumSignBits(Src, DemandedSrcElts) != NumBitsPerSrcElt) 17861 APInt DemandedSrcElts = getExtractedDemandedElts(User); 17862 DemandedElts |= APIntOps::ScaleBitMask(DemandedSrcElts, NumElts); [all...] |
Completed in 402 milliseconds